Study on the Suppressive Action ofPreparations Com posed of Ofloxacin, Spironolactone and Tanshi-none on the Syrian Ham sterFlank Organ

Abstract: The effectsoftopicalapplication of 1% ofloxacin cream, 1% ofloxacin com pound cream (containing 0.3% spironolactone), 0.3% spironolactone in isopropyl alcohol and 5% Tanshinone cream on the flank organsofadultm ale Syrian ham sters were investigated. Allthe agents were applied on the right flank organs twice per day, while the left were untreated. The results showed that 1% ofloxacin cream had no effecton the flank organs. The effect of 1% ofloxacin compound cream on the flank organs was equalto that of 0.3% spironolactone cream, this indicated that the ofloxacin in 1% of loxacin compound cream had no influence on the action of spironolactone. The effect of 0.3% spironolactone in isopropyl alcoholw as stronger than that of 0.3% spironolactone cream. The seba-ceous gland-suppressive action ofTanshinone was markedly stronger than thatofspironolactone.
